Tower Jockey

What is Tower Jockey?


1.

Slang for upper management, as in those who inhabit the Ivory Tower.

Anyone isolated by their position from the front lines of the actual business they do. They typically still meddle, often blindly, into micro-management from afar.

They are prone to visiting the different areas of the company, often expecting regal treatment and yes-man answers. These visits are usually to the surprise and mortification of those who work the front lines, causing disruption and anxiety.

Tower Jockeys are often responsible for the worst, most mindless ideas that drift down the line of a company from it's upper management.
